What state of matter has a definite shape and volume.

Solids have a definite shape and volume. They are always the same shape no matter what they are contained in; their volume is also the same because they don't change unless you add or take away from it.

Liquids have an indefinite shape but definite volume. They expand to fill out the space they are contained in, but their volume doesn't change unless you take out or add more of the liquid.

Gases have an indefinite shape and volume. Gases expand to fill out the space they are in and also don't have a clear shape because they are not always in one form.

Why does a solution of NaOH have to be standardized against a primary standard as supposed to just using the mass and volume to
Rudik [331]

NaOH is hygroscopic

Explanation:

  • A standard solution is a solution of known molarity or concentration.
  • Standard solutions are used in determining the stoichiometric amount of desired species in an experiment.
  • A solution of NaOH is not a standard solution because NaOH is hygroscopic in nature.
  • By this, NaOH absorbs moisture from the atmosphere in considerable amount.
  • This implies that one must find an air free environment to store and use the compound and accurately quantify it.
  • This is why a solution of NaOH is standardize with a primary standard.
